WebThe volume formula for a rectangular (or square) box in cubic feet is height (ft) x width (ft) x length (ft), as seen in the figure below: For example, to fill a box with a width of 3ft and a length of 6ft, to a depth of 1ft, you need to multiply 1ft x 3ft x 6ft = 18ft 3 (cubic feet) of sand. Round area WebTo convert square feet (ft^2) to cubic feet (ft^3), square feet must be multiplied by the thickness in feet (ft). ft3 = ft2 * ft.
